?淘寶天貓商品列表API接口?是用于獲取淘寶或天貓平臺(tái)上商品列表數(shù)據(jù)的工具,通過(guò)該接口,用戶可以根據(jù)特定條件(如關(guān)鍵詞、價(jià)格區(qū)間、銷量等)篩選商品,并獲取商品的基本信息,例如商品標(biāo)題、價(jià)格、銷量、圖片鏈接等。這些數(shù)據(jù)可以用于商品分析、競(jìng)品調(diào)研、數(shù)據(jù)挖掘等場(chǎng)景?。
使用方法
- ?注冊(cè)與認(rèn)證?:首先需要在淘寶天貓開(kāi)放平臺(tái)注冊(cè)開(kāi)發(fā)者賬號(hào),創(chuàng)建應(yīng)用并獲取App Key和App Secret。這些密鑰是調(diào)用API接口的必要憑證?。
- ?請(qǐng)求方式?:通常支持HTTP的GET或POST請(qǐng)求方式。GET請(qǐng)求適用于簡(jiǎn)單的查詢場(chǎng)景,參數(shù)會(huì)附加在URL后面;POST請(qǐng)求則適合傳遞復(fù)雜的參數(shù),參數(shù)包含在請(qǐng)求體中?。
- ?請(qǐng)求參數(shù)?:包括關(guān)鍵詞(q)、類目ID(cat)、價(jià)格范圍(price_min、price_max)、排序方式(sort)、頁(yè)碼(page_no)和每頁(yè)數(shù)量(page_size)等?。
- ?響應(yīng)數(shù)據(jù)?:響應(yīng)數(shù)據(jù)通常以JSON格式返回,包含商品列表、分頁(yè)信息和狀態(tài)信息等?。
示例代碼
以下是一個(gè)使用Python向淘寶天貓商品列表API發(fā)送請(qǐng)求并獲取響應(yīng)的示例代碼:
import requests
# 假設(shè)API接口地址
api_url = "c0b.cc/R4rbK2 wechat id:Taobaoapi2014"
params = {
'app_key': '你的AppKey',
'keyword': '手機(jī)', # 搜索關(guān)鍵詞
'page': 1, # 頁(yè)碼
'page_size': 20 # 每頁(yè)數(shù)量
}
try:
response = requests.get(api_url, params=params)
if response.status_code == 200:
data = response.json()
print("請(qǐng)求成功,返回?cái)?shù)據(jù)如下:")
print(data)
else:
print(f"請(qǐng)求失敗,狀態(tài)碼:{response.status_code}")
except requests.RequestException as e:
print(f"請(qǐng)求發(fā)生錯(cuò)誤:{e}")
except ValueError as e:
print(f"解析JSON數(shù)據(jù)出錯(cuò):{e}")
常見(jiàn)問(wèn)題及解決方案
- ?請(qǐng)求失敗?:檢查API密鑰是否正確,確保請(qǐng)求參數(shù)符合API要求。
- ?數(shù)據(jù)解析錯(cuò)誤?:確保返回的數(shù)據(jù)格式正確,使用正確的解析方法處理JSON數(shù)據(jù)。